Anyone unplug their factory BCS and disable the P0248 CEL?
If so, how? I've searched and haven't been able to find a whole lot about this.
I have an AMS MBC and figured that the ugly, corroding factory BCS should go sit in a pile of junk. I unplugged it, car ran for about a day and a half without a code. I drove about 160 miles during this period of time. Then the code came back and was around for about a day. Started my car this morning and the code magically cleared itself without coming back on during my 22 mile drive to work. I was also able to drive 22 miles home and the CEL has not yet re-appeared
Yes I know I can just plug it back in, however I just want to disable this code in ECU Flash so that I don't see it.
